


A sudden tornado struck Sandwip, a coastal island upazila in Chittagong, damaging at least 25 houses and several shops on Thursday morning. Fortunately, no casualties or injuries were reported.
The tornado hit the Adarshpara area in Magadhara Union around 11:30 AM. High-speed winds ripped off roofs, damaged structures, and triggered panic among local residents. Rainwater also flooded several homes, compounding the distress of the affected families.
Kausar Ahmed, a former local union parishad chairman, confirmed the damage, noting that a brick kiln he owns was also partially affected. He stated that the upazila administration has been informed to assess the losses and expedite emergency assistance for the victims. A one-minute video circulating on social media captured the intensity of the storm, showing roofs being blown away amidst the screams of terrified residents.
